Output 3e886ddd1721aac986d1d7c586b8d7042bc6d57a24bd82a94e1db593f64fd73d:59

value
1307832
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b17a283abda727556230c502678e1cd143ed30f OP_EQUAL
address
34AGUu7jz2FuCvFuWdbGYovFX81PpENnsr
transaction
3e886ddd1721aac986d1d7c586b8d7042bc6d57a24bd82a94e1db593f64fd73d
spent
true